DESCRIPTION:Interoperability &ndash\; the standardization and integration
  of technology &ndash\; has been facilitating innovation for centuries\,
  and in our networked and interconnected world it is more important than
  ever. In order to get the most out of this critical principle\, however
 \, we need to revisit our understanding of how it works.\nIn Interop\, J
 ohn Palfrey and Urs Gasser propose a stable theory of interoperability t
 hat increases productivity while ensuring information security and minim
 izing risks. Pointing the way forward for the new information economy\, 
 Interop shows how the promises and challenges of interoperability will d
 etermine our success in the coming decades and beyond.\nJohn Palfrey\, P
 rofessor of Law and Vice Dean for Library and Information Resources at H
 arvard Law School\, is the author of&nbsp\;Intellectual Property Strateg
 y and Access Denied.\nEvent info and text provided by the Boston Public
